Standard Atmosphere (atm) and zeptopascal (zPa) are both units used to measure pressure, but they serve different purposes depending on the scale of the measurement. If you ever need to convert standard atmosphere to zeptopascal, knowing the exact conversion formula is essential.

Atm to zpa Conversion Formula:

One Standard Atmosphere is equal to 1.01325e+26 Zeptopascal.

Formula: 1 atm = 1.01325e+26 zPa

By using this conversion factor, you can easily convert any pressure from standard atmosphere to zeptopascal with precision.
